Lynchburg City School Board votes 7-2 in favor of overturning plan to close elementary schools
LYNCHBURG, Va. (WDBJ) - The Lynchburg City School Board voted 7-2 in favor of overturning the plan to close Sandusky and TC Miller Elementary Schools Tuesday, July 23. Vice Mayor Chris Faraldi, who serves as the Ward IV Representative on City Council, has joined with dozens of parents, serving as a proponent for protecting Sandusky Elementary School over the last few months.
